City Guide

Cypress, California, United States

Overview

Cypress, California is a tranquil, family-friendly suburb set between Los Angeles and Orange County. Known for its safe neighborhoods, excellent schools, and convenient location, it's a welcoming destination for visitors seeking a peaceful escape within reach of big-city attractions.

Best Time to Visit

March-May and September-November for mild weather and fewer crowds.

Local Tips

A car is highly recommended as public transit options are limited. Most cafes and shops close early, so plan accordingly for evening activities.

Cultural Etiquette

Tipping 15-20% is standard in restaurants. Dress is casual but neat, especially in family areas. Greet people with a friendly smile, and respect playground rules if visiting parks.

Safety Warnings

Cypress is very safe, but exercise typical caution in commercial areas at night. Watch out for occasional traffic congestion during rush hours.

Hidden Gems

Larson Park's walking trails, local bakery on Lincoln Avenue, and seasonal community festivals in Cypress Village.
